Breaking down the Anubis Wild Multiplier Feature
This is the point at which the game starts to get more interesting. The Anubis Wild Multiplier is far from a standard wild. It’s a stacked wild that can show up with a random multiplier of 2x, 3x, or 5x. The ability here is analytical. A player who knows the game recognizes these multipliers only affect wins that specific wild reel is part of. That means the position of these stacks important. This knowledge won’t shift the outcome, but it changes how you *see* the game. For UK players, comprehending the power of these multipliers also assists you evaluate the game’s volatility. A session with frequent 5x multiplier wilds can feel completely different from one without them. This feature alone may achieve a 2.5. It requires you to pay closer attention to reel mechanics and win calculations, promoting a more observant style of play than just waiting for line wins.

The Free Games Segment: A Tactical Analysis

The free games segment is the heart of Hand of Anubis and the main reason for its increased difficulty level. Land three scarab scatter symbols to start it. The segment starts with a selection, the single biggest piece of strategy in this slot. The slot shows you three sarcophagi. Each one signifies a different number of free spins combined with a multiplier value. You might see 8 spins with a larger multiplier versus 12 spins with a smaller one. This choice directly challenges your risk tolerance and your grasp of volatility. Do you want less spins with greater potential per spin, or extra spins with more consistent, extended play? This decision elevates the game significantly. Controlling the segment also demands attention. The multiplier you selected applies to all wins, and the chance to retrigger more spins increases the excitement. The skill requirement here is substantial, driving this segment’s score to a solid 4.
